OE15 VSN is a 2015 Honda Jazz in Red with a 1,339c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 9 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 100%.

Across all 2015 Honda Jazz models, the average MOT pass rate is 89.4% with a typical mileage of 29,745 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Honda Jazz f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 57,414 recorded failures. If you're considering buying OE15 VSN,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Honda Jazz typ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 11 years old, this Honda Jazz is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
